# SPDX-FileCopyrightText: 2024 Greenbone AG
#
# SPDX-License-Identifier: GPL-3.0-or-later
import unittest
from gvm._enum import Enum
from gvm.errors import InvalidArgument
class SomeEnum(Enum):
FOO = "foo"
BAR = "bar"
LOREM = "ipsum"
class OtherEnum(Enum):
LOREM = "ipsum"
class SomeClass:
def __str__(self) -> str:
return "foo"
class EnumTestCase(unittest.TestCase):
def test_enum(self) -> None:
enum = SomeEnum("FOO")
self.assertEqual(enum, SomeEnum.FOO)
enum = SomeEnum("BAR")
self.assertEqual(enum, SomeEnum.BAR)
enum = SomeEnum("foo")
self.assertEqual(enum, SomeEnum.FOO)
enum = SomeEnum("bar")
self.assertEqual(enum, SomeEnum.BAR)
enum = SomeEnum(SomeClass())
self.assertEqual(enum, SomeEnum.FOO)
enum = SomeEnum(SomeEnum.BAR)
self.assertEqual(enum, SomeEnum.BAR)
enum = SomeEnum(SomeEnum.LOREM)
self.assertEqual(enum, SomeEnum.LOREM)
enum = SomeEnum("ipsum")
self.assertEqual(enum, SomeEnum.LOREM)
enum = SomeEnum(OtherEnum.LOREM)
self.assertEqual(enum, SomeEnum.LOREM)
def test_invalid(self) -> None:
with self.assertRaisesRegex(
InvalidArgument,
"^Invalid argument BAZ. Allowed values are FOO,BAR,LOREM.$",
):
SomeEnum("BAZ")
with self.assertRaisesRegex(
ValueError,
"^'' is not a valid SomeEnum$",
):
SomeEnum("")
with self.assertRaisesRegex(
ValueError,
"^None is not a valid SomeEnum$",
):
SomeEnum(None)
def test_from_string(self) -> None:
enum = SomeEnum.from_string("FOO")
self.assertEqual(enum, SomeEnum.FOO)
enum = SomeEnum.from_string("BAR")
self.assertEqual(enum, SomeEnum.BAR)
enum = SomeEnum.from_string("foo")
self.assertEqual(enum, SomeEnum.FOO)
enum = SomeEnum.from_string("bar")
self.assertEqual(enum, SomeEnum.BAR)
def test_str(self):
self.assertEqual(str(SomeEnum.FOO), "foo")
self.assertEqual(str(SomeEnum.BAR), "bar")
